With the course of financial analysis and reporting, practitioners will create and use financial performance monitoring reports that have been developed using International Financial Reporting Standards to be able to assess with accuracy the performance of their institution, make decisions in regard to future directions,
inform board of directors and report to donors, investors and other interested parties.

The module of financial analysis and reporting focuses on the analysis of financial statements via the use of ratios, Break-Even analysis and preparation of reports taking into account the purpose of those reports.
